10 things I hate about weddings! Indian ones particularly!
1. The extra early starts on the wedding day! It ain’t fun, smearing full slap on at 6am!!!
2. The sheer amount of functions you are expected to attend, especially if you are not that close to the couple getting married!
3. The expenses incurred by a big fat Indian wedding, the day itself alone is in the 10’s of thousands sometimes!
4. The expectations that there should be a certain amount of give and give… not take, from the brides family.
5. Having to invite everyone, and allowing them to bring their whole family… Oh my, the expense!
6. The free flowing alcohol which causes extreme idiot behavior from certain males, who have to get tanked up… Cos they can!
7. The fact that a lot of the time, women can’t let their hair down and have a drink , in the open, if they want to.
8. At the temple, the ceremony is beautiful, then you get the temple committee member extending familial congratulations, before launching into an appeal to get everyone to donate lots of money to the temple!
9. The lateness, that is inevitable. That’s Typical Indian Timing (T.I.T.!) for you!
10. The fact that we be up early to get there on time, to make sure a persons special day is not ruined by lateness, for them to all be late anyway!!! I coulda got another hours kip, Jeez!!!!
